Output abf62681051b675aa7c042be792a9d65f6b12f85d6a9240dfca2fa2914e668a3:1

value
8511000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3699d31a168ec79cfafb03a63b2ca3056a09386 OP_EQUAL
address
3NRTqHGZbPV9KupBAiDXAy89tTjgDMmupb
transaction
abf62681051b675aa7c042be792a9d65f6b12f85d6a9240dfca2fa2914e668a3
spent
true